The statement also said Howard wouldn't be available for Tuesday's World Cup qualifier against Costa Rica, and that Howard had returned to Colorado "for further evaluation and to determine treatment plans." He was forced to leave the match in the 40th minute, and was replaced by Brad Guzan. The source told ESPN FC the injury will require a recovery time measured in "months, not weeks," and such a timeline would render the Colorado Rapids goalkeeper unavailable for the remainder of the MLS playoffs.
